Background

Combinatorial condensation is part of combinatorial mathematics, which is the study of counting, arranging, and analyzing sets. It’s used for creating number sets with desired properties, such as winning combinations in a lottery. The theory helps increase probabilities in games of chance by carefully selecting numbers or combinations based on mathematical calculations.

History

The concept of combinatorial designs, including covering designs, originated well before Mandel’s time, but the fully developed theories were published in later decades. Mandel likely used intuitive understanding and basic principles available in the 1960s to devise his strategy, applying these early concepts to gambling through lotteries.
